site stats

Ext2 buffer_head

WebFrom: Daniel Phillips To: [email protected] Subject: [rfc] Near-constant time directory index for Ext2 Date: Tue, 20 Feb 2001 16:04:50 +0100 … http://www.linux-tutorial.info/?page_id=434

Introduction to the Linux File System - Knowledge Base by …

WebJul 10, 2006 · buffer_head 8343 8346 48 78 1 : tunables 120 60 0 : slabdata 107 107 0 Thanks Guennadi ... If you mount it as ext2 the problem is gone. Thanks Guennadi ----- Guennadi Liakhovetski, Ph.D. DSA Daten- und Systemtechnik GmbH Pascalstr. 28 D-52076 Aachen Germany ... WebCreating an Ext3 File System. After installation, it is sometimes necessary to create a new ext3 file system. For example, if a new disk drive is added to the system, you may want to partition the drive and use the ext3 file system. The steps for creating an ext3 file system are as follows: Procedure 5.1. Create an ext3 file system. the number victoria https://jumass.com

ReactOS: drivers/filesystems/ext2/src/linux.c File Reference

WebDec 17, 2006 · The second extended filesystem, commonly written as ext2 or ext2fs, is the most basic and the most portable of the native Linux filesystems. It was the standard … http://www.linfo.org/ext2.html WebLinux kernel source tree. Contribute to torvalds/linux development by creating an account on GitHub. michigan puppies for free

linux/super.c at master · torvalds/linux · GitHub

Category:Ext2 File System Driver for Windows / News - SourceForge

Tags:Ext2 buffer_head

Ext2 buffer_head

[RFCv3 00/10] ext2: DIO to use iomap - lore.kernel.org

WebMar 18, 2006 · So we can change the unit of ext2/ext3_inode.i_blocks from sector to block size. This change extends the maximum file size as below. Original Extended ext3 (Max block size=4KB) 1.998TB 4.003TB ext2 (Max block size=64KB) 1.998TB 128TB - The max block size is different between ext2 and ext3. And it does not reclaim other entry in … WebApr 11, 2024 · 好久好久没有更新博客了,最近一直在实习,刷算法找工作,忙里偷闲简单研究了一下epoll的源码。也是由于面试的时候经常被问到,我只会说那一套,什么epoll_create创建红黑树,以O(1)的方式去读取数据,它和poll与select的区别等等。本篇将从epoll的源码层面重新学习epoll。

Ext2 buffer_head

Did you know?

WebMay 11, 2005 · A new config option EXT2_FS_XIP is used to switch execute in place support on/off. If turned on, a new mount option -o xip is available. If ext2 is used with a block device that does support the direct_access block device operation, and -o xip is used, ext2 does provide different address space operations for regular files: ext2_aops_xip, … WebThe EXT2 file extension indicates to your device which app can open the file. However, different programs may use the EXT2 file type for different types of data. While we do not …

WebGLsizei GLenum const GLvoid GLsizei GLenum GLbyte GLbyte GLbyte GLdouble GLdouble GLdouble GLfloat GLfloat GLfloat GLint GLint GLint GLshort GLshort GLshort GLubyte ... WebJul 10, 2024 · 一、page和buffer_head的关系 1、页中的块在磁盘上连续如果page中的块在磁盘上连续,那么page的PG_private不会被置位,private字段也不会指向buffer_head的链表。 但是page还是得用到buffer_head结构,因为它需要通过get_block()函数来获得磁盘上的逻辑块号。虽然ext2_getblock ...

Web1 day ago · *RFCv2 0/8] ext2: DIO to use iomap @ 2024-04-11 5:21 Ritesh Harjani (IBM) 2024-04-11 5:21 ` [RFCv2 1/8] ext2/dax: Fix ext2_setsize when len is page aligned Ritesh Harjani (IBM) ` (8 more replies) 0 siblings, 9 replies; 33+ messages in thread From: Ritesh Harjani (IBM) @ 2024-04-11 5:21 UTC (permalink / raw) To: linux-fsdevel, linux-ext4 Cc: … Webdiff --git a/fs/ext2/inode.c b/fs/ext2/inode.c index d5c7d09..2a69ab2 100644--- a/fs/ext2/inode.c +++ b/fs/ext2/inode.c @@ -618,7 +618,7 @@ static void ext2_splice ...

WebApr 13, 2024 · Patch-1: Fixes a kernel bug_on problem with ext2 dax code (found during code review and testing). 2. Patch-2: Adds a __generic_file_fsync_nolock implementation as we had discussed. 3. Patch-3 & Patch-4: Moves ext4 nojournal and ext2 to use _nolock method. 4. Patch-5: This is the main patch which moves ext2 direct-io to use iomap.

WebFeb 11, 2010 · The ext2 file system. The first 512 bytes on each drive is reserved for system (BIOS) use. This contains for example the boot loader and the partition table. Next ext2 … michigan puppies for sale by ownerWebSep 30, 2013 · It required getting struct buffer_head instances and reading/writing the data in them. By looping through the logical block numbers and using to ext2_get_block to … the number victoria bcWebFirst, the buffer head was a large and unwieldy data structure (it has shrunken a bit nowadays), and it was neither clean nor simple to manipulate data in terms of buffer heads. Instead, the kernel prefers to work in terms of pages, which are simple and allow for greater performance. A large buffer head describing each individual buffer (which ... the number w and 0.8 are additive inversesWebSigned-off-by: Christoph Hellwig Reviewed-by: Ross Zwisler --- fs/ext2/inode.c 39 +++++----- 1 file changed, 24 ... michigan purchase agreement for propertyWebSep 8, 2016 · The purpose of a buffer head is to describe this mapping between the on-disk block and the physical in memory buffer (which is a sequence of bytes on a specific page). Acting as a descriptor of this buffer-to-block mapping is the data structure’s only role in the kernel. Fifth, bio. bio structur is born due to inefficiency of struct buffer_head.. the number vs a number subject verb agreementWebstruct buffer_head **bhp < buffer head pointer > Output :struct buffer_head **bhp < buffer cache to be read inode > Return :struct ext2_inode < inode of ext2 > Description :read a … the number was transposedWebApr 28, 2024 · This was called "unified buffer cache", perhaps because people were more familiar with "buffer cache".[3] [3] UBC: An Efficient Unified I/O and Memory Caching Subsystem for NetBSD ("One interesting twist that Linux adds is that the device block numbers where a page is stored on disk are cached with the page in the form of a list of … michigan purchase permit pistol